IAEE’s Expo! Expo! Goes All Virtual

Sue Pelletier, Senior Editor

With COVID-19 resurging across the U.S. and around the world, the International Association of Exhibitions and Events today announced that it will be taking Expo! Expo!, which had been planned as a hybrid in-person and virtual event, solely virtual this year. The in-person event, which had been scheduled to take place Dec. 8–10 in Louisville, Ky., will not take place this year, said event organizers.

“Our board, staff and members were excited to take part in this annual, in-person event. However, in light of current health and safety concerns, the board has unanimously decided to transition this face-to-face event to a wholly virtual experience,” said IAEE Chairperson of the Board, Bob McLean CPA, CAE, CEM.

The virtual event, which will take place over the same dates, will feature multiple ways to network with other attendees and exhibitors through chats and messaging. Content — including case studies, product demos, and research papers — on more than 60 product and services categories will be available through a Buyer Resource Center. Participants also will be able to conduct business through an online exhibitor marketplace and will be able to network via virtual activations for Summit Club, Chapter Leaders, and newcomer orientations. IAEE is powering the virtual interactions via the Swapcard platform, said IAEE President and CEO, David DuBois, CMP, CAE, FASAE, CTA.

The educational portion will include 65 sessions in five tracks: virtual event production; wellness and personal development; young professionals; an executive experience; and the safe reopening of exhibitions and events. The prerecorded sessions will be augmented with live Q&A, includi

ng the IAEE Asia Forum. The three-day online event also will include seven BUZZ sessions and a general session on diversity, equity and inclusion by Ri

sha Grant. Other elements of the in-person show that will be translated to online include a Tech Theater, new product pitches, and a News and Views theater that will feature industry icon interviews.
